ビットコインの匿名性とその限界



ビットコインの匿名性とその限界


ビットコインの匿名性とその限界

はじめに

ビットコインは、2009年にサトシ・ナカモトによって提唱された分散型暗号通貨であり、中央銀行や金融機関を介さずに、ピアツーピアネットワーク上で取引を行うことを可能にします。ビットコインの大きな特徴の一つとして、その匿名性が挙げられます。しかし、ビットコインの匿名性は絶対的なものではなく、様々な限界が存在します。本稿では、ビットコインの匿名性のメカニズム、その限界、そして匿名性を高めるための対策について詳細に解説します。

ビットコインの匿名性のメカニズム

ビットコインの匿名性は、従来の金融システムとは異なる仕組みに基づいています。従来の金融システムでは、取引を行う際に、氏名、住所、口座番号などの個人情報を提供する必要があります。しかし、ビットコインでは、取引を行う際に、個人情報を直接的に開示する必要はありません。代わりに、公開鍵と秘密鍵を用いた暗号化技術を利用して、取引を認証します。具体的には、以下の要素がビットコインの匿名性を支えています。

1. 擬似匿名性

ビットコインの取引は、ウォレットアドレスと呼ばれる文字列によって識別されます。ウォレットアドレスは、個人情報と直接結びついていません。したがって、ビットコインの取引は、擬似匿名であると言えます。つまり、取引の記録は公開されますが、その背後にある個人を特定することは容易ではありません。しかし、ウォレットアドレスと個人情報を結びつけることができれば、匿名性は破綻します。

2. ブロックチェーンの構造

ビットコインの取引記録は、ブロックチェーンと呼ばれる分散型台帳に記録されます。ブロックチェーンは、複数のブロックが鎖のように連結された構造をしており、各ブロックには、取引データ、タイムスタンプ、そして前のブロックのハッシュ値が含まれています。この構造により、ブロックチェーンの改ざんが極めて困難になります。しかし、ブロックチェーンは公開されているため、すべての取引履歴を追跡することが可能です。

3. スクリプト機能

ビットコインのスクリプト機能は、複雑な取引条件を設定することを可能にします。例えば、複数の署名が必要なマルチシグ取引や、特定の条件を満たすまで資金がロックされるタイムロック取引などがあります。これらの機能を利用することで、取引の匿名性を高めることができます。しかし、スクリプト機能は、高度な知識を必要とするため、一般のユーザーには利用が難しい場合があります。

ビットコインの匿名性の限界

ビットコインの匿名性は、上記のようなメカニズムによって支えられていますが、様々な限界が存在します。これらの限界を理解することは、ビットコインの匿名性を評価する上で重要です。

1. ウォレットアドレスの再利用

同じウォレットアドレスを繰り返し使用すると、そのアドレスと個人情報を結びつけるリスクが高まります。なぜなら、ウォレットアドレスが取引履歴と結びついているため、そのアドレスが使用された取引を追跡することで、個人を特定できる可能性があるからです。したがって、ビットコインの取引を行う際には、毎回新しいウォレットアドレスを使用することが推奨されます。

2. 取引所のKYC/AML

多くのビットコイン取引所では、顧客に対して本人確認(KYC: Know Your Customer)とマネーロンダリング対策(AML: Anti-Money Laundering)を実施しています。これらの対策は、犯罪行為を防止するために必要なものですが、同時に、ビットコインの匿名性を損なう可能性があります。なぜなら、取引所は、顧客の個人情報とウォレットアドレスを結びつけているため、当局からの要請に応じて、その情報を開示する可能性があるからです。

3. ブロックチェーン分析

ブロックチェーン分析とは、ブロックチェーン上の取引データを分析することで、取引のパターンや関係性を明らかにする技術です。ブロックチェーン分析を利用することで、ウォレットアドレスの所有者を特定したり、資金の流れを追跡したりすることが可能です。近年、ブロックチェーン分析技術は高度化しており、ビットコインの匿名性を脅かす存在となっています。

4. IPアドレスの特定

ビットコインの取引を行う際に、IPアドレスが記録される場合があります。IPアドレスは、インターネットに接続されたデバイスを識別するための番号であり、そのIPアドレスから、おおよその地理的な位置を特定することができます。したがって、IPアドレスが特定されると、ウォレットアドレスと個人情報を結びつけるリスクが高まります。IPアドレスを隠蔽するためには、VPNやTorなどの匿名化ツールを使用することが有効です。

5. CoinJoinなどの混合サービス

CoinJoinなどの混合サービスは、複数のユーザーのビットコインを混合することで、取引の追跡を困難にする技術です。しかし、これらのサービスを利用しても、完全に匿名性を確保できるわけではありません。なぜなら、混合サービス自体が、ユーザーの個人情報を収集している可能性があるからです。また、混合サービスを利用した取引は、当局の監視対象となる可能性もあります。

匿名性を高めるための対策

ビットコインの匿名性を高めるためには、様々な対策を講じる必要があります。以下に、いくつかの有効な対策を紹介します。

1. 新しいウォレットアドレスの利用

ビットコインの取引を行う際には、毎回新しいウォレットアドレスを使用することが重要です。これにより、ウォレットアドレスと個人情報を結びつけるリスクを低減することができます。

2. VPNやTorの利用

VPNやTorなどの匿名化ツールを利用することで、IPアドレスを隠蔽し、取引の追跡を困難にすることができます。しかし、これらのツールを利用しても、完全に匿名性を確保できるわけではありません。なぜなら、VPNやTorのプロバイダーが、ユーザーの個人情報を収集している可能性があるからです。

3. CoinJoinなどの混合サービスの利用

CoinJoinなどの混合サービスを利用することで、取引の追跡を困難にすることができます。しかし、これらのサービスを利用する際には、信頼できるプロバイダーを選択することが重要です。また、混合サービスを利用した取引は、当局の監視対象となる可能性があることを認識しておく必要があります。

4. プライバシーコインの利用

MoneroやZcashなどのプライバシーコインは、ビットコインよりも高度な匿名性を提供します。これらのコインは、取引の情報を隠蔽するための技術を採用しており、取引の追跡を極めて困難にしています。しかし、プライバシーコインは、ビットコインほど普及していないため、利用できる取引所やサービスが限られている場合があります。

5. ウォレットの選択

ウォレットの種類によって、匿名性のレベルが異なります。例えば、ハードウェアウォレットは、オフラインで秘密鍵を保管するため、セキュリティが高く、匿名性も高いと言えます。一方、オンラインウォレットは、利便性が高いですが、セキュリティが低く、匿名性も低い場合があります。したがって、ウォレットを選択する際には、匿名性のレベルを考慮することが重要です。

まとめ

ビットコインは、擬似匿名性を提供する暗号通貨ですが、その匿名性は絶対的なものではなく、様々な限界が存在します。ウォレットアドレスの再利用、取引所のKYC/AML、ブロックチェーン分析、IPアドレスの特定、CoinJoinなどの混合サービスなど、ビットコインの匿名性を脅かす要素は多岐にわたります。ビットコインの匿名性を高めるためには、新しいウォレットアドレスの利用、VPNやTorの利用、CoinJoinなどの混合サービスの利用、プライバシーコインの利用、ウォレットの選択など、様々な対策を講じる必要があります。ビットコインの匿名性を理解し、適切な対策を講じることで、より安全かつプライベートな取引を行うことができます。


前の記事

暗号資産 (仮想通貨)詐欺に注意!安全な投資術とは?

次の記事

暗号資産 (仮想通貨)の最新法規制動向まとめ

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です